DRU - Christmas Sweater

 Hello crafty friends,

I've been on a hunt for Christmas sweaters/sweatshirts for the family the last few days, so I decide to make a card with a few paper sweaters.  Thinking these would make really cute package tags also.


I used this fun die set from Elizabeth Craft Designs called Winter Sweater and some small print pattern paper to die cut three sweaters for my slim card.  I die cut the hanger, sweater trims and reindeer all from white card stock and colored them with Distress ink.  I also inked the card background with Distress ink and spayed it with glimmer mist.

Update:  The Winter Sweater by ECD is not currently available, but Frantic Stamper has this Cozy Sweater and they have another die set with Sweater Icons.


On the inside of the card, I used "Season's Greetings" word dies from the Christmas Stitched Words by Impression Obsession.

Scrapy Land - Challenge 130

Hello crafty friends,

I used the Lawn Fawn Mini Picture Frames to create the two cards I'm featuring in this post.

My blue card is a slim one 8x4 with a distress inked background and a combination of negative and positive die cut snowflakes from the Elizabeth Craft Designs Winter Sweater die set.   The cute animals stamped onto the centers of the picture frames are from Purple Onion Designs by Stacey Yacula.  I kept both the frame and the center of the frames together with a little tape on the back, but colored the centers with the same distress ink.  I love purple, so added a pop of it to each stamped cutie.  A few purple nuvo drops finished this card.



My purple card is slightly bigger than an A2 card.  I once again distressed inked the background and the centers of the die cut frames.  This time I used all four of the mini picture frame die cuts and I pop up the outer frames with foam tape.  The stamped cuties on this card are from the Hello Bluebird Snowball Flight stamp set.



Both card backgrounds were sprayed with Tattered Angels Pearl Glimmer Mist after distress inked.

Wednesday, September 20, 2017

Scrapy Land Challenge #74

Hello crafty friends,

For Scrapy Land's Challenge #74,  I'm continuing my Halloween  2017 Series with this card:


Which was really quick and easy.  I started by sponging a 5x5 piece of card stock with distress oxide ink (orange) and then sponging on some distress ink (black) using a Tim Holtz spider web stencil.  I die cut a fishtail banner, inked it and stamped my caption.  Placed the banner on my card on foam tape for dimension.  Next I die cut those cute spiders (paper spiders are the only kind of spiders I like).  I die cut them from purple card stock first, but they like them on this background, so ended up die cutting them again from black card stock and just stacking them for a little extra dimension.   I hand drew their web string and added a dot of nuvo drop.   I mounted the panel onto a 5.5x5.5 card and using a black glitter marker went around the edge of the panel for extra interest.
